Welcome to 2024! We're so excited to get this rolling for TechBash 2024. We have a few announcements and reminders for attendees, speakers, and sponsor today.

First a reminder to save the dates for TechBash 2024. We'll be back at the Kalahari Resort and Convention Center in the Poconos this fall. It's a little earlier in the fall this year... September 24th through 27th. Here's the projected high-level schedule:

  • Tuesday 9/24: Full day & half-day workshops
  • Wednesday 9/25: Sessions and Welcome Reception
  • Thursday 9/26: Sessions and Game Night (families welcome for games of all kinds)
  • Friday 9/27: Sessions and Family Day (bring your kids)

We're excited to announce our second keynote. Crux Conception will be joining us from Indiana to present Is there #Stress in the world of #Tech? Here is some more about Crux:

Crux resides in Fort Wayne, Indiana, and has over 20 years of Law Enforcement (Now-Retired), Criminal Profiling and teaching experience (Adjunct Professor). Crux has now taken his years of experience, education research and training; to incorporate novel methods of teaching/learning. Crux has utilized his background in Psychology, Team Building and Behavioral Profiling to implement said methods to take out the law-enforcement aspect and make these skills people/civilian practical.

Crus ConceptionHis keynote will cover how to manage your work life and cope with the demands of being an employee in today's world. No matter what profession you're employed by, there is always some form of stress that comes alongside it, and this training will expose new coping skills for success!

This keynote offers solutions to support individuals afflicted by stress within the IT community:

  • Employee input
  • Better task content
  • Amplified job control
  • Equal production values
  • Career expansion
  • Enhanced peer socialization
  • More workplace ergonomics

Key takeaways include:

  • Overall alertness- regarding the onset of stress
  • Stress at one's place of employment
  • Mentally supporting yourself
  • Recognize the best method in a tense setting

This week we are highlighting our two keynote presentations. First up is Jeff Blankenburg. For those of you who don't know Jeff, he is a Chief Technical Evangelist at Amazon Alexa. Here is a little more about him:

Jeff Blankenburg spent the early part of his career in digital advertising, building websites for Victoria's Secret, Abercrombie & Fitch, and Ford Motor Company, among others. He also spent 8 years at Microsoft, primarily as an evangelist for any recent technology he could get his hands on. Today, he works on the Amazon Alexa team helping developers make Alexa even smarter. Jeff has also spoken at conferences all over the world, including London, Munich, Sydney, Tokyo, and New York, covering topics ranging from software development technologies to soft skill techniques. He also serves as an organizer for the Stir Trek conference.

Jeff Blankenburg, TechBash 2022 keynote speaker

Jeff's keynote at TechBash is titled 'The Future of People'. We are so excited to hear from him this November:

As we continue to embrace artificial intelligence, we will see a new future for how people live their lives. We will take a quick look at how AI can impact humanity for the better, and some of the advancements we can look forward to.
